Home/Skills/Modern State Management
Claude Code
SKILL.md
Frontend
Verified

Modern State Management

Zustand, Jotai, Redux Toolkit — choose the right state solution and implement clean patterns.

Claude Code
Cursor

Quick Info

File Type:SKILL.md
Platform:Claude Code
Author:MCP Directory
Category:Frontend

What This Skill Does

Expert at choosing and implementing modern React state management. Covers Zustand for simple global state, Jotai for atomic state, Redux Toolkit for complex apps, and React Query for server state separation.

Tags

#state-management
#zustand
#jotai
#redux
#react-query

Skill Code Preview

Copy this code to your SKILL.md file

---
name: state-management-patterns
description: Modern React state management specialist
---
# Modern State Management
## Decision Tree
- Local state: useState/useReducer
- URL state: Next.js router searchParams
- Server state: React Query / TanStack Query
- Global client state (simple): Zustand
- Global client state (atomic): Jotai
- Global client state (complex): Redux Toolkit

Installation Instructions

For Claude Code:

  1. Create a .claude/ folder in your project root
  2. Create a file named SKILL.md in the .claude/ folder
  3. Copy the skill code above and paste it into the SKILL.md file
  4. Save the file and Claude Code will automatically use this skill

For Cursor:

  1. Create a file named .cursorrules in your project root
  2. Copy the skill code above and paste it into the file
  3. Save and Cursor will apply these rules automatically

Recommended MCP Servers

These MCP servers work great with this skill

Related Skills

Cursor

shadcn/ui Component Expert

shadcn/ui specialist — Radix primitives, customizable components, Tailwind integration, and accessible design.

Cursor

Form Validation Expert

React Hook Form + Zod expert — type-safe forms, validation, error handling, and accessibility.

Need More AI Skills?

Browse our complete directory of 45+ verified AI skills for Claude Code, Cursor, and Windsurf. Find the perfect skills to supercharge your AI coding assistant.